unneeded adjective uk /ˌʌnˈniː.dɪd/ us /ˌʌnˈniː.dɪd/ not needed: They urged motorists not to buy unneeded petrol during the shortage. It costs money to shut down generating capacity when unneeded and then start up the generators again. Some of the outside help was unwelcome and unneeded. The new rules are creating unneeded difficulty in many people's jobs. While mobile phones can be an unneeded distraction, they can also be a useful learning tool. She said that she felt unwanted and unneeded. The scheme allows people to hand in their unneeded medications so they can be destroyed. The budget calculator is helpful when it comes to cutting unneeded expenses. Deleting any unneeded files from your computer will help with its speed and performance.
